Gardaí and family 'concerned' for welfare of missing 69-year-old  man as urgent appeal launched

Gardaí are seeking the public's assistance in tracing the whereabouts of a missing 69-year-old man.

Patrick Cooke - described as being approximately 5 foot 9 inches in height, of a slim build with short grey hair, a short grey beard and brownish green eyes - was reported missing from Baldoyle, Dublin 13, since Friday 24th May 2024.
 
Patrick wears black thick-framed glasses and may be wearing a black finger splint on one hand.
 
Gardaí and Patrick’s family are concerned for his welfare.
 
Anyone with information on Patrick’s whereabouts is asked to contact Clontarf Garda Station on 01 666 4800, the Garda Confidential Line on 1800 666 111, or any Garda Station.
